Understanding the Role of Carpet Fitters

Carpet fitters are specialists who install carpets and other types of flooring. Their job involves measuring spaces, cutting carpets to fit, and securing them in place. They ensure that the carpet is laid smoothly without any wrinkles or gaps. In Oldbury, carpet fitters often work with a variety of materials, including wool, nylon, and polyester, each requiring different techniques and tools.

Types of Carpets Available in Oldbury

Oldbury offers a wide range of carpet options to suit different tastes and budgets. From luxurious wool carpets to durable synthetic options, there's something for everyone. Wool carpets are known for their softness and natural insulation properties, while synthetic carpets like nylon and polyester are valued for their stain resistance and affordability.

Comparing Carpet Materials

Material Advantages Disadvantages
Wool Soft, durable, natural insulation Expensive, can stain easily
Nylon Durable, stain-resistant, affordable Can fade in sunlight, not as soft as wool
Polyester Stain-resistant, affordable, eco-friendly options available Less durable than nylon, can flatten over time

The Carpet Fitting Process

The carpet fitting process involves several steps, starting with an initial consultation and measurement. The fitter will assess the space, discuss your preferences, and provide a quote. Once you agree on the details, the fitter will prepare the area, which may include removing old flooring and cleaning the subfloor. The carpet is then cut to size, laid out, and secured using adhesive or tack strips.

Preparing Your Home for Carpet Fitting

Before the carpet fitter arrives, it's important to prepare your home. Remove all furniture and personal items from the room. Ensure that the subfloor is clean and dry. If necessary, arrange for old carpets to be removed and disposed of. This preparation will help the fitter work efficiently and ensure a smooth installation.

Cost of Carpet Fitting in Oldbury

The cost of carpet fitting in Oldbury can vary depending on several factors, including the size of the area, the type of carpet, and the complexity of the installation. On average, you can expect to pay between £3 to £5 per square metre for fitting. Additional costs may include underlay, grippers, and any necessary floor preparation.

Budgeting for Carpet Installation

When budgeting for carpet installation, consider all associated costs, including the price of the carpet, underlay, and fitting. It's also wise to set aside a contingency fund for unexpected expenses, such as repairs to the subfloor or additional materials. Request detailed quotes from multiple fitters to compare prices and services.

Common Challenges in Carpet Fitting

Carpet fitting can present several challenges, such as dealing with uneven subfloors, awkward room shapes, or intricate patterns. Experienced carpet fitters in Oldbury are equipped to handle these issues, using specialised tools and techniques to achieve a flawless finish.

Solutions to Carpet Fitting Challenges

  • Uneven Subfloors: Use self-levelling compounds or plywood sheets to create a smooth surface.
  • Awkward Room Shapes: Custom cutting and careful planning ensure a perfect fit.
  • Intricate Patterns: Precise measurements and alignment maintain pattern continuity.

Maintaining Your Carpet Post-Installation

Proper maintenance is key to preserving the appearance and longevity of your carpet. Regular vacuuming, prompt stain removal, and professional cleaning every 12-18 months are recommended. Use doormats to reduce dirt and debris, and consider rearranging furniture periodically to prevent wear patterns.

Tips for Carpet Care

  • Vacuum regularly to remove dirt and dust.
  • Blot spills immediately with a clean cloth.
  • Use carpet protectors under heavy furniture.
  • Rotate rugs and furniture to distribute wear evenly.

Environmental Considerations in Carpet Fitting

Many homeowners in Oldbury are increasingly concerned about the environmental impact of their flooring choices. Eco-friendly carpets made from natural fibres or recycled materials are gaining popularity. Additionally, some carpet fitters offer sustainable installation practices, such as recycling old carpets and using low-VOC adhesives.

Choosing Eco-Friendly Carpets

When selecting an eco-friendly carpet, consider materials like wool, jute, or recycled polyester. Look for carpets with certifications such as the Carpet and Rug Institute's Green Label Plus, which indicates low emissions of volatile organic compounds (VOCs). Discuss sustainable options with your carpet fitter to make an informed choice.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• How long does carpet fitting take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but most installations are completed within a day.
  • Can I fit carpet myself? While DIY fitting is possible, professional installation ensures a better finish and longer-lasting results.
  • What is the best type of carpet for high-traffic areas? Nylon carpets are durable and stain-resistant, making them ideal for high-traffic areas.
  • How often should I replace my carpet? With proper care, carpets can last 10-15 years, but this varies based on usage and material.
  • Do carpet fitters move furniture? Some fitters offer furniture moving services, but it's best to confirm this in advance.
  • What is underlay, and do I need it? Underlay is a cushioning layer placed beneath the carpet, enhancing comfort and insulation. It's recommended for most installations.
